The Google Pixel 8 smartphone was released on October 4, 2023. The phone has a 6.20-inch touchscreen display with a refresh rate of 120 Hz and 1080×2400 pixels (FHD+) of resolution. The Google Tensor G3 CPU, which has no cores, powers the Google Pixel 8. There is 8GB of RAM included. The Google Pixel 8 is powered by a 4575mAh non-removable battery and runs Android 14. Both proprietary fast charging and wireless charging are supported by the Google Pixel 8.
With regard to the cameras, the Google Pixel 8 has two cameras on its back: a 12-megapixel camera and a 50-megapixel primary camera. There is autofocus on the back camera configuration. It includes a single 11-megapixel front camera system for taking selfies.
Google Pixel 8 Key Specs
NETWORK
- Technology: GSM / HSPA / LTE / 5G
- 2G bands: GSM 850 / 900 / 1800 / 1900
- 3G bands: HSDPA 800 / 850 / 900 / 1700(AWS) / 1900 / 2100
- 4G bands: 1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 7, 8, 12, 13, 14, 17, 18, 19, 20, 25, 26, 28, 29, 30, 38, 40, 41, 46, 48, 66, 71 – GKWS6, G9BQD
- 5G bands: 1, 2, 3, 5, 7, 8, 12, 20, 25, 26, 28, 29, 30, 38, 40, 41, 48, 66, 70, 71, 77, 78, 258, 260, 261 SA/NSA/Sub6/mmWave – GKWS6
- 1, 2, 3, 5, 7, 8, 12, 20, 25, 26, 28, 29, 30, 38, 40, 41, 48, 66, 70, 71, 77, 78 SA/NSA/Sub6 – G9BQD
- Speed: HSPA, LTE (CA), 5G
LAUNCH
- Announced: October 04, 2023.
- Status: Available. Released October 12, 2023.
BODY
- Dimensions: 150.5 x 70.8 x 8.9 mm (5.93 x 2.79 x 0.35 in)
- Weight: 187 g (6.60 oz)
- Build: Glass front (Gorilla Glass Victus), glass back (Gorilla Glass Victus), aluminum frame
- SIM: Nano-SIM and eSIM
- IP68 dust/water resistant (up to 1.5m for 30 min)
DISPLAY
- Type: OLED, 120Hz, HDR10+, 1400 nits (HBM), 2000 nits (peak)
- Size: 6.2 inches, 91.1 cm2 (~85.5% screen-to-body ratio)
- Resolution: 1080 x 2400 pixels, 20:9 ratio (~428 ppi density)
- Protection: Corning Gorilla Glass Victus
- Always-on display
PLATFORM
- OS: Android 14
- Chipset: Google Tensor G3 (4 nm)
- CPU: Nona-core (1×3.0 GHz Cortex-X3 & 4×2.45 GHz Cortex-A715 & 4×2.15 GHz Cortex-A510)
- GPU: Immortalis-G715s MC10
MEMORY
- Card slot: No
- Internal: 128GB 8GB RAM, 256GB 8GB RAM
- UFS 3.1
MAIN CAMERA
- Dual: 50 MP, f/1.7, 25mm (wide), 1/1.31″, 1.2µm, dual pixel PDAF, Laser AF, OIS
- 12 MP, f/2.2, 126˚ (ultrawide), 1/2.9″, 1.25µm, AF
- Features: Dual-LED flash, Pixel Shift, Ultra-HDR, panorama, Best Take
- Video: 4K@24/30/60fps, 1080p@30/60/120/240fps; gyro-EIS, OIS, 10-bit HDR
SELFIE CAMERA
- Single: 10.5 MP, f/2.2, 20mm (ultrawide), 1/3.1″, 1.22µm
- Features: Auto-HDR, panorama
- Video: 4K@24/30/60fps, 1080p@30/60fps
SOUND
- Loudspeaker: Yes, with stereo speakers
- 3.5mm jack: No
COMMS
- WLAN: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ac/6e/7, tri-band, Wi-Fi Direct
- Bluetooth: 5.3, A2DP, LE, aptX HD
- Positioning: GPS (L1+L5), GLONASS (G1), GALILEO (E1+E5a), QZSS (L1+L5)
- NFC: Yes
- Radio: No
- USB: USB Type-C 3.2
FEATURES
- Sensors: Fingerprint (under display, optical), accelerometer, gyro, proximity, compass, barometer
BATTERY
- Type: Li-Ion 4575 mAh, non-removable
- Charging: 27W wired, PD3.0, PPS, 50% in 30 min (advertised)
- 18W wireless
- Reverse wireless
MISC
- Colors: Obsidian, Hazel, Rose, Mint
- Models: GKWS6, G9BQD, GA04851-US, GZPFO, GPJ41
- Price: $ 438.99 / € 475.46 / £ 499.99/ N 700,000. Please note that this price is not fixed. It depends on your local retailers.
TESTS
- Performance: AnTuTu: 926801 (v9), 1158631 (v10)
- GeekBench: 3526 (v5), 4404 (v6)
- GFXBench: 73fps (ES 3.1 onscreen)
- Display Contrast ratio: Infinite (nominal)
- Camera Photo / Video
- Loudspeaker: -26.0 LUFS (Very good)
- Battery (new): Active use score 11:17h
- Battery (old): Endurance rating 83h
